Gold rates fall by Rs 1600 per tola in Pakistan

ISLAMABAD: A significant decline in the prices of precious metals has been recorded in the global and local markets today, after which both gold and silver have become cheaper.

In the local market, gold has become cheaper by Rs 1,600 per tola to Rs 495,362.

Similarly, the price of 10 grams of gold has decreased by Rs 1,371, after which the new price has been set at Rs 424,693.

On the other hand, the price of silver per tola has also decreased to Rs 7,934.

According to foreign media reports, the price of gold has decreased by $ 49, after which it has come down to $ 4,713 per ounce.

Similarly, a decline has been seen in the price of silver and after a decrease of $ 2, it is being sold at $ 74 per ounce.
